Valve Compatibility
Introduction: Modern bikes utilize both Presta and Schrader valves. A pump compatible with both is essential for versatility.
Facets:
- Dual-Head Pumps: These pumps feature a reversible head accommodating both valve types, offering maximum convenience.
- Individual Heads: Some pumps require separate heads for Presta and Schrader valves, adding complexity.
- Examples: Many Schwinn models offer dual-head designs, catering to the needs of cyclists using different valve types. Check the specifications to confirm compatibility before purchasing.
Summary: Choosing a dual-head pump simplifies inflation for bikes with different valve types, eliminating the need for multiple pumps or adapters.

Pump Barrel Material & Construction
Introduction: The pump barrel’s material and construction determine its durability and longevity.
Facets:
- Materials: High-quality pumps frequently incorporate steel or aluminum barrels known for strength and resistance to bending or damage. Plastic barrels, while lightweight, are more susceptible to cracking or breaking.
- Construction: Durable construction, including reinforced joints and connections, prevents leaks and extends the pump’s lifespan.
- Examples: Schwinn utilizes a variety of materials, with higher-end models featuring stronger, more durable components.
Summary: A durable pump barrel ensures the longevity of your investment, providing reliable service over extended use.

FAQ
Introduction: This section addresses frequently asked questions concerning Schwinn floor pumps.
Questions:
-
Q: What is the difference between a Schwinn high-pressure pump and a standard model? A: High-pressure pumps typically have a higher maximum PSI rating, suitable for road bike tires requiring higher pressure. Standard pumps suffice for mountain bikes or hybrid bikes.
-
Q: How often should I replace my Schwinn floor pump? A: Regular maintenance will extend its lifespan. Replace it when components show significant wear, such as a cracked barrel or a leaking seal.
-
Q: Can I use a Schwinn floor pump on other types of inflatables? A: While possible for some, it's best to use pumps specifically designed for their intended purpose. Using an incorrect pump may damage it or the inflatable.
-
Q: My Schwinn pump gauge isn't accurate. What should I do? A: Ensure the pump is properly connected and inflated slowly. Consider using a calibrated gauge for precise pressure verification.
-
Q: How do I maintain my Schwinn floor pump? A: Keep it clean and lubricate the moving parts periodically. Store it in a dry place to prevent corrosion.
-
Q: What should I look for when buying a Schwinn floor pump? A: Prioritize accurate pressure gauge, dual valve compatibility, durable construction, and adequate PSI rating.

Tips for Using a Schwinn Floor Pump
Introduction: These tips optimize performance and extend the pump's lifespan.
Tips:
- Ensure Proper Connection: Securely attach the pump head to the valve before pumping.
- Maintain a Steady Pace: Avoid rapid pumping, which can strain the pump and lead to inaccuracies.
- Regular Cleaning: Clean the pump regularly to remove dust and dirt that may interfere with its operation.
- Lubrication: Lubricate moving parts, such as the piston, periodically.
- Proper Storage: Store the pump in a dry and protected area to prevent damage and prolong its lifespan.
- Check for Leaks: Inspect the pump regularly for any signs of air leaks around the seals.
- Use Correct Pressure: Do not over-inflate tires, as this can cause damage or blowouts.
Summary: Following these simple tips maximizes the lifespan and performance of your Schwinn floor pump, ensuring consistently accurate tire pressure.
